2 Introduction S7-200, SIPLUS S7-200 Overview The micro PLC that offers maximum automation at minimum cost. Extremely simple installation, programming and operation. Large-scale integration, space-saving, powerful. Can be used both for simple controls and for complex automation tasks. All CPUs can be used in stand-alone mode, in networks and within distributed structures. Suitable for applications where programmable controllers would not have been economically viable in the past. 45 Function modules Overview SIWAREX MS SIWAREX MS is a versatile weighing module for all simple weighing and force measuring tasks. The compact module is easy to install in the automation systems. The data for the actual weight can be accessed directly in the SIMATIC CPU without the need for any additional interfaces. 47 Function modules Overview Technical specifications Radio clock module SIPLUS DCF 77 Radio clock module SIPLUS DCF 77 Radio frequency 77,5 Hz Power supply 24 V DC (20,4 V... 28, 8 V DC) Power consumption, typ. 50 ma Dimensions (W x H x D) 75 x 125 1) x 75 1) Additionally 25 mm (0.98 in) for heavy duty threaded joint and bending radius for cables The sychronisation of the real-time clock for the automation systems, S7-00 and S7-400 with the official time of day of the time signal transmitter DCF 77 of the Physikalisch-Technische Bundesanstalt Braunschweig is made by this module. The time receipt occurs via a DCF transmitter (antenna with solid-state) which is connected to the the SIMATIC and SIPLUS PLC via two digital inputs and a software driver included in the scope of supply (function block FB). 59 Power supplies Power supplies Overview SITOP,5 A, S7-200 design SITOP smart The controlled load power supply for the : Harmonized in design and functionality with trouble-free integration in PLC network. For reliable 24 V DC;.5 A power to controllers, encoders and sensors. Flexible, whether in industrial or house-hold networks. Slimline dimensions, strong performance. This new range of power supplies requires approximately a third less width space on the top-hat rail than its predecessor and features with temporarily up to 150% of the output current excellent overload behavior. Numerous certifications permit universal use around the world. LOGO!Power 4 A LOGO!Power supplies are primary switched-mode power supplies that are optimized to the LOGO! logic modules in terms of functionality and design. With the wide input range of 85 V to 264 V AC, radio interference level B and assembly option in built-in miniature distribution boards, they can be used universally in a diverse range of applications in the low-end performance range.
